Transaction 1ef2c7c11b24dd7ba902984e75a7cf796f719bccc40ab5c52962dc47720d20af
3 Input
1 Outputs
- 1ef2c7c11b24dd7ba902984e75a7cf796f719bccc40ab5c52962dc47720d20af:0
value 1024641
address 33vJhSS6DUreg8HgP2qJcnqJMbUuWHEuTk